 BH7659S / BH7659FS
Multimedia ICs
Input selector for high resolution displays
BH7659S / BH7659FS
The BH7659S / BH7659FS are input signal switching ICs developed for high resolution displays that have three fc = 250MHz wide-band video switching circuits for RGB video signal switching and four CMOS analog switching circuits for switching between HD and VD signals as well as I2C bus signals (SDA and SCL).
Applications High-resolution displays and high-definition TVs
Features 1) Operates with a 5V power supply voltage. 2) Built-in, wide-band switching circuit for RGB switching (fc = 250MHz).
3) SDA and SCL as well as HD and VD signal switching is possible. 4) Built-in power save function.

Notes: (1) Circuit current : Icc ; measurement of the circuit current. (2) Circuit current during power save : IPSV ; measurement of the circuit current during power save. (3) Voltage gain : GV VIN = 1.0VP-P, f = 10MHz sine wave input from the OSC GV = 20log (VOUT / VIN) [ dB ] (4) Interchannel relative gain : GVC GVC = GVRa - GVRb, GVGa - GVGb, GVBa - GVBb [ dB ] (5) Interblock relative gain : GVB GVBR= GVRa - GVGa, GVRa - GVGb, GVRa - GVBa, GVRa - GVBb [ dB ] GVBG = GVGa - GVRa, GVGa - GVRb, GVGa - GVBa, GVGa - GVBb [ dB ] GVBB = GVBa - GVRa, GVBa - GVRb, GVBa - GVGa, GVBa - GVBb [ dB ] (6) Output dynamic range : VOM
Connect a distortion meter to the output. After adding a f = 1kHz sine wave input from the OSC, adjust the input level so that the output distortion is 1.0%. The output voltage at that time is VOM [VP-P]. (7) Frequency characteristics 1 : f1 Apply to the input pin a VIN = 1.0VP-P, f = 10MHz and 50MHz sine wave input from the OSC. f1 = GV (50MHz) - GV (10MHz) [ dB ]
